Transaction 591e6652a8f64d3b6df37e841cb5b2ea5f8b80f7df12e2b362320767435d8416
1 Input
1 Output
-
591e6652a8f64d3b6df37e841cb5b2ea5f8b80f7df12e2b362320767435d8416:0
- value
- 25031683
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c6492aa681501a41af7f75fefab6c40b1cfe96d7 OP_EQUAL
- address
- 3KmTNELxizsdoXvS68vV7jZJMC5VVv2eN8